The Newport Tigers will head out on the road to square off against the Hillsboro-Deering Hillcats at 5:30 p.m. on Friday. One thing working in Newport's favor is that they have posted at least 55 points in their last 16 games.
Last Wednesday, Newport was fully in charge, breezing past Hillsboro-Deering 90-43. The Tigers have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won six matchups by 20 points or more this season.
Hillsboro-Deering dropped their record down to 1-13 with the defeat, which was their 15th straight on the road dating back to last season. As for Newport, they are on a roll lately: they've won six of their last seven contests, which provided a nice bump to their 13-4 record this season.
